How do I document UK GDPR compliance when using license plate blur?
Maintain records of your processing activities, including when and why you applied license plate blur, what categories of data subjects were affected, and your legal basis. BGBlur provides the technical capability; your organization owns the compliance documentation.
What if UK GDPR requires consent from individuals before license plate blur?
UK GDPR may require consent depending on context. If you're processing video of identifiable individuals under consent obligations, obtain consent before capture or ensure your license plate blur workflow satisfies legitimate interest or legal obligation grounds. BGBlur is a processing tool, not a substitute for legal review.
